How to Fix a jumpy CD player?
Cleaning the Lens Rub the cotton swab in very light and small circles against the lens until it is clear. Allow the lens to dry, and then proceed to test the CD player. If the CD player is still skipping after the lens has been cleaned, there is likely a hardware problem that needs to be solved.

Why does my CD player keep ejecting discs?
The other common problem, actually perhaps more so, is that the disc platter motor (the motor that spins the little round surface the disc sits on in the center) may be failing or gone. Again, if the disc is not readable, and a disc that isn’t spinning is not, it will be ejected.

Can you use a cd cleaner on a DVD player?
Do not use a CD cleaner disc on a combination CD/DVD player. Cleaner discs made for CD players will scratch a DVD drive. Check the product label for warnings before buying. Some discs are not compatible with some devices. Consider more involved repairs.
